## Add readiness probe for the Quillhaven API

Quick one: our nodes behind the Larkspool balancer were getting traffic before the cache warmed, so I split liveness from readiness. Readiness now checks the cache plus a cheap DB ping, and the balancer only routes once both pass. Timeouts are deliberately conservative. The constants I landed on after poking staging are below.

tuning table, kawep-tawif:
CAPS = {
    "olidor": 80,
    "belion": 7,
    "quenys": 225,
    "druox": 839,
    "fraath": 482,
}

MEMO — Dispatch desk. The Q2 stock-count ledger for the Brindle Hollow warehouse ships today. One sealed folio, red band, signed out by the audit clerk. No copies, no delays, direct route to Ostram House. Courier waits for a counter-signature on delivery. The hand-over instruction for the courier follows immediately below.

drop instructions, hahip-badug: the quenox ralath courier leaves the kaseth fraiel rusiel tameth belys istdor ralion giliel ledger at gate 7830 under passcode 165413

## Configuration

Feedlint validates podcast RSS against the Hartwick profile before release. Set `FEEDLINT_TIMEOUT` (seconds) and `FEEDLINT_STRICT=1` for release builds; lax mode is for dev only. Cache lives under `/var/feedlint`; clear it between release candidates. All settings load from `.env` in the working directory, never from flags. The validator also needs the signing token for the Pondside registry, which goes in `.env` as the next line.

secret setting of kagup-haweg: RELAY_SECRET20=79282600b75847005433

### Item 14 — Address autocomplete widget

Verify the Plottermap autocomplete debounces input at 250ms, caps suggestions at eight, and never logs raw keystrokes. Confirm the fallback to manual entry works with the suggestion service down. Check the Northvale locale pack loads lazily. Record findings in the audit sheet. Unresolved issues escalate to the widget owner, named below.

signatory, yahog-badug: Quenix Ulaael